The Benefits of Child Therapy: How Early Intervention Can Shape Lifelong Well-Being

Child therapy, also known as pediatric therapy, encompasses various therapeutic approaches tailored to meet the emotional and psychological needs of children. As awareness of mental health issues among children continues to grow, the significance of early intervention has become increasingly recognized. This article explores the multifaceted benefits of child therapy and its role in fostering lifelong well-being.

Understanding Child Therapy

Child therapy is a specialized form of treatment designed to address emotional, behavioral, and psychological challenges that children may face. Unlike traditional adult therapy, child therapy employs unique techniques, including play therapy, art therapy, and cognitive-behavioral approaches, which allow children to express their feelings and thoughts in a safe and supportive environment. This type of therapy aims to help children develop coping strategies, improve their self-esteem, and enhance their overall emotional intelligence.

The Importance of Early Intervention

Early intervention refers to the timely identification and support of children facing developmental, emotional, or behavioral challenges. Research has consistently shown that addressing mental health issues in childhood can significantly alter the trajectory of a child’s life. Children who receive therapy at an early age are more likely to develop effective coping skills, experience fewer psychological issues in adolescence and adulthood, and have improved academic performance.

Promoting Emotional Regulation

One of the primary benefits of child therapy is its emphasis on emotional regulation. Children often struggle to understand and manage their emotions, leading to behavioral problems, anxiety, and depression. Through therapy, children learn to identify their feelings and express them appropriately. Techniques such as mindfulness and relaxation exercises help children develop emotional resilience, enabling them to cope with stress and adversity effectively. This foundation of emotional regulation is crucial for fostering healthy relationships and coping with life’s challenges throughout their lives.

Enhancing Social Skills

Social interaction is an essential aspect of a child’s development, and difficulties in this area can lead to isolation and low self-esteem. Child therapy provides a platform for children to practice and enhance their social skills in a controlled environment. Therapists use role-playing and social stories to help children navigate social situations, build friendships, and develop empathy for others. Improved social skills not only lead to better peer relationships but also contribute to a child’s overall sense of belonging and acceptance.

Addressing Behavioral Issues

Many children exhibit behavioral issues that may stem from underlying emotional distress or unmet needs. Child therapy offers a safe space to explore these behaviors and their root causes. By working with a therapist, children can understand the reasons behind their actions and learn alternative, healthier behaviors. Parents and caregivers are often included in this process, allowing them to implement consistent strategies at home. As a result, families experience improved communication and reduced conflict, creating a more nurturing environment for the child’s growth.

Building Self-Esteem and Resilience

A child’s self-esteem significantly impacts their overall well-being and success. Therapy helps children recognize their strengths, set achievable goals, and overcome self-doubt. Through positive reinforcement and encouragement, therapists foster a sense of accomplishment in children, boosting their confidence. Additionally, therapy instills resilience in children by teaching them that setbacks are a part of life. With the tools learned in therapy, children can approach challenges with a growth mindset, enabling them to navigate life’s ups and downs more effectively.

Supporting Family Dynamics

Child therapy often involves family members in the therapeutic process, recognizing that a child’s environment plays a crucial role in their emotional health. Family therapy sessions can help improve communication, resolve conflicts, and strengthen family bonds. By addressing issues collectively, families can create a supportive atmosphere that nurtures the child’s development. This holistic approach to therapy not only benefits the child but also enhances the overall functioning of the family unit.

The Long-Term Impact of Child Therapy

The benefits of child therapy extend far beyond the therapy room. Children who participate in therapy are more likely to develop into emotionally healthy adults with strong coping skills, better relationships, and a greater ability to manage stress. The skills acquired during therapy serve as a foundation for lifelong mental health, reducing the risk of developing anxiety disorders, depression, and other psychological issues later in life.
